    As per my understanding
    Both will give you same functionality
    ACE-4710-BAS-SK-K9 is a basic kit/bundle
    that Includes:
    - ACE 4710 Hardware
    - ACE Software
    - 1 Gbps Throughput License
    - 1,000 SSL TPS
    - 100Mbps Compression
    - 5 Virtual Devices
    Where as
    "ACE-4710-K9 with ACE-AP-01-LIC" is kind of La Carte option
    ACE-4710-K9 is the ACE Appliance Hardware includes(1K SSL TPS, 5 contexts, 100Mbps comp)
    With it you need to select two mandatory options
    ACE Software :ACE-AP-SW-XX Software Version XX
    Throughput License :("ACE-AP-01-LIC" 1 Gbps OR "ACE-AP-02-LIC" 2 Gbps )
    Then you can select optional licences for
    SSL TPS, Virtual Devices, compression & App acceleration...(if you need to upgrade the defaults 1K SSL TPS, 5 contexts, 100Mbps comp)

    I don't think you will save much memory between a single large string and a cluster. You will however make the code more obtuse. I would recommend against using the string. I have often thought about the best approach for passing data around and have in the past used a "God cluster" which was a cluster of clusters. Each internal cluster had the data organized in a logical fashion and kept related items together. The "God" cluster was used primarily to provide a single wire through the state machine. Each state would only need to extract/update the data on the cluster that it needed but from a BD standpoint it reduced the clutter of wire. When I bundled/unbundled and I would not show the full name so it looked more like a wire with the single cluster.
    I have been thinking more about an LVOOP option. A base class could be defined which provided the methods for setting/getting configuration parameters. The derived classes would implement the specific instances of the the data related to the specific configuration data. I would think this approach would use a name to do the lookup for the specific parameter. Some of the methods could include the means to read or write these parameters from an ini file. This approach would work fairly well for defined data types but I'm not sure how well it would work for typedefed data. I haven't had time to investigate this much further than a thought experiment. The one benefit of this is that it would provide a standard method for all of my applications. The downside though is that it might take a bit of BD space since it would require the code to specify the object type it was dealing with every time it acted on the class wire.

    I think you have an HW appliance (code: ACE-4710-K9) with one a la carte license ( ACE-AP-01-LIC).
    You bought a Bundle upgrade license, and  this is not compatibly with you current license ( a la carte license).
    To use the  ACE-4710-BUN-UP2= ( 1G Bundle to 2G Bundle Upgrade License) you need to have a bundle product like the
    ACE-4710-1F-K9.
    Check this:
    Table 1     ACE Licensing Bundles
    License Model Description Upgrade Path
    ACE-4710-0.5F-K9
    This license bundle includes the following items:
    •ACE 4710 appliance
    •0.5-Gbps throughput license (ACE-AP-500M-LIC)
    •100-Mbps compression license (ACE-AP-C-100-LIC)
    •100 SSL transactions per second (TPS) license (ACE-AP-SSL-100-K9)
    •5 virtual contexts license (ACE-AP-VIRT-5)
    •Application acceleration license (50 connections) (ACE-AP-OPT-50-K9)
    You have the option to upgrade to the 1-Gbps, 2-Gbps, or 4-Gbps bundle.
    Start the upgrade with ACE-4710-BUN-UP1=.
    ACE-4710-1F-K9
    This license bundle includes the following items:
    •ACE 4710 appliance
    •1-Gbps throughput license (ACE-AP-01-LIC)
    •500-Mbps compression license (ACE-AP-C-500-LIC)
    •5000 SSL TPS license (ACE-AP-SSL-05K-K9)
    •5 virtual contexts license (ACE-AP-VIRT-5)
    •Application acceleration license (50 connections) (ACE-AP-OPT-50-K9)
    You have the option to upgrade to the 2-Gbps or 4-Gbps bundle.
    Start the upgrade with ACE-4710-BUN-UP2=.
    ACE-4710-BAS-2PAK
    This license bundle includes the following items:
    •Two ACE 4710 appliances
    •1-Gbps throughput license (ACE-AP-01-LIC)
    ACE-4710-BAS-2PAK also includes the following default options:
    •1000 SSL TPS
    •100-Mbps compression
    •5 virtual contexts
    •Application acceleration (50 connections)
    You have the option to upgrade to the 2-Gbps or 4-Gbps bundle.
    Start the upgrade with ACE-4710-BUN-UP2=. Two upgrade licenses are  required for upgrading two units of the ACE-4710-BAS-2PAK bundle.
    ACE-4710-2F-K9
    This license bundle includes the following items:
    •ACE 4710 appliance
    •2-Gbps throughput license (ACE-AP-02-LIC)
    •1-Gbps compression license (ACE-AP-C-1000-LIC)
    •7500 SSL TPS license (ACE-AP-SSL-07K-K9)
    •5 virtual contexts license (ACE-AP-VIRT-5)
    •Application acceleration license (50 connections) (ACE-AP-OPT-50-K9)
    You have the option to upgrade to the 4-Gbps bundle.
    Start the upgrade with ACE-4710-BUN-UP3=.
    ACE-4710-4F-K9
    This license bundle includes the following items:
    •ACE 4710 appliance
    •4-Gbps throughput license (ACE-AP-04-LIC)
    •2-Gbps compression license (ACE-AP-C-2000-LIC)
    •7500 SSL TPS license (ACE-AP-SSL-07K-K9)
    •5 virtual contexts license (ACE-AP-VIRT-5)
    •Application acceleration license (50 connections) (ACE-AP-OPT-50-K9)
    This is the highest value bundle.
    ACE-4710-BUN-UP1
    0.5 to 1-Gbps throughput bundle upgrade license
    See the Upgrade Path outlined above.
    ACE-4710-BUN-UP2
    1 to 2-Gbps throughput bundle upgrade license
    See the Upgrade Path outlined above.
    ACE-4710-BUN-UP3
    2 to 4-Gbps throughput bundle upgrade license
    See the Upgrade Path outlined above.

    Hi Jasmina,
    License file management is quite simple for ACE.  Two methods; save original license email or copy from disk0:.
    If you purchased and upgraded license, and followed procedure to generate it, you would have received your license via email.   We recommend per  documentation (License ordering section) that you:
    "Step 5 Save the license key e-mail in a safe place in case you need it in the future (for example, to transfer the license to another ACE). "
    Also,  to apply,  you copy the license file to disk0: on the ACE.  This *.lic file resides on disk0: thereafter.
    So if you did not happen to save the original email when you obtained the license, and the license has been installed, then you can simply copy the *.lic file off the ACE from disk0: to a safe place.  Example copying file from ACE to FTP server:

    Harry,
    a connection failed if the server did not respond or resonded with a RST.
    As long as the connection gets establised, it is counted as a success.
    The connection timeout counter is incremented when the connection is idle for the configured timeout value or for L7 connections if it does not complete the 3-way handshale within the embryonic timeout interval.
    Since this is clear why those counters are incrementing, the only way to get more information is to capture a sniffer trace to verify if the conditions above are met.

    Hi,
    There are a couple of ways of achieving your objective.
    The first method works for the simple case of two servers:
    serverfarm host FARM-Redacted
    probe PROBE-Redacted
      rserver am03
        backup-rserver am04
        inservice
      rserver am04
        inservice standby
    or you could use two serverfarms:
    serverfarm host FARM-Redacted-Pri
      description Redacted Serverfarm Primary
      probe PROBE-Redacted
      rserver am03
        inservice
    serverfarm host FARM-Redacted-Sec
      description Redacted Serverfarm Secondary
      probe PROBE-Redacted
      rserver am04
        inservice
    policy-map type loadbalance first-match LB-POLICY-443
      class class-default
        serverfarm FARM-Redacted-Pri backup FARM-Redacted-Sec
